Ridgefield Police Warn Of 'Suspicious Incident' On Gilbert Street
Police say a young girl was asked to get into the car of a man driving along Gilbert Street
RIDGEFIELD, CT — Police are alerting residents to a "suspicious incident" they say occurred on Monday.
At approximately 9:30 a.m., police say a young girl was approached by a man driving a silver Subaru or Honda sedan with Connecticut license plates on Gilbert Street near Main Street. The girl told police the man asked her to get into the car, and she refused, changing her direction. The man then continued down Gilbert Street and made a right turn on Main Street.
According to the girl, the man appeared to be an Indian or Hispanic "with a slight accent," in his late 20s or early 30s.

The Ridgefield Police Department is asking anyone who has witnessed or experienced a similar situation to contact them at 203-438-6531.
